In summer we see not only how colourful butterflies are when they fly but also how well “camouflaged” they are when resting on logs or rocks. Join us to hunt for Imperial Jezebels, Australian Painted Ladies, Common Brown butterflies and others.  Join our local expert, Suzi Bond to see and hear about butterflies and the plants they like in the ANBG.
